HAVANA, Cuba, Jul 8 (acn) Cuba lost 4-0 to the United States in the second day of the Americas Baseball Festival, tournament used as training for both teams towards the Toronto 2015 Pan American Games.
The US starter Jake Thompson was the winner by allowing only one hit in three innings, supported by solid reliefs of Casey Coleman, Brian Ellintong, Buddy Baumann and the closer Paul Sewald, while the Cuban starter, Freddy Asiel Alvarez took the loss.
Cuba's line up was made up by Roel Santos (LF), Yorbis Borroto (2B), Frederich Cepeda (DH), Alexander Malleta (1B), Urmani Guerra (RF), Yosvani Alarcón (C), Rudy Reyes (3B), José Adolis García (CF) and Yordan Manduley (SS).
The Cuban squad will face this Wednesday morning Canada on the last day of this tourney, based in Cary, North Carolina.
In the baseball event of the 2015 Pan American Games, agreed to the modernized Ajax President's Choice Pan American Baseball and Softball Center, Cuba will debut on July 11 against Colombia.
Then it will face in successive order to the squads of the US, Puerto Rico and the host defending champion, to close the qualifiers against the Dominican Republic and Nicaragua, in search of one of the four tickets to the semifinals.
